Rublevskaya O. N., Vasiliev B. V., Protasovskii E. M., Petrov S. V.

Wastewater sludge processing and utilization at the wastewater treatment facilities of Saint-Petersburg: best practices and prospects

Summary

Best practices of processing and utilization of wastewater sludge at the wastewater treatment facilities of Saint-Petersburg is presented. Centrifuging is used as the main dewatering technology. The dewatering equipment for 40 years has been continuously upgraded; at present decanters – latest generation equipment are used that provide for 72–75% dewatered sludge moisture content and sludge incineration without any fuel addition. All sludge generated at the municipal treatment facilities in the city is incinerated at three incineration plants. Sludge is incinerated in fluidized bed furnaces at 800–850 °С. Ash after sludge incineration is classified as hazard class IV. The amount of sludge is reduced 12-fold. As a result storing dewatered sludge at special landfills was abandoned; consequently the need of constructing new ones was no longer valid. Flue gas cleaning is carried out by wet scrubbing (incineration plants at the Central Wastewater Treatment Facilities and South-Western Wastewater Treatment Facilities) and dry scrubbing. At present the project of upgrading the incineration plant at the Central Wastewater Treatment Facilities has been designed.

Rublevskaya O. N., Probirsky M. D.

Reconstruction of the sludge incineration plant at the Central wastewater treatment facilities in St. Petersburg

Summary

The need for the reconstruction of the wastewater sludge incineration plant at the Central wastewater treatment facilities of St. Petersburg is substantiated. A short description of the technological processes of sludge incineration, flue gas purification and treatment of wash water generated in the process of gas purification is given. The advanced technologies of sludge pretreatment before incineration, flue gas purification, heat utilization, electric energy generation are presented. The results of the biochemical, toxicity, chemical and radiological studies carried out in SUE «Vodokanal of St. Petersburg» showed the possibility of using wastewater sludge incineration ash in the production of constructional materials. Cementing properties of ash that improve the structure and quality of constructional materials were determined. The use of ash in the production of concrete and bitumen concrete in amount of 10–12% of the concrete weight is also promising. The use of ash will improve the concrete strength by increasing the imporosity of the poured concrete, bitumen concrete. Solving the task of ash beneficial use will become a concluding stage in the package of measures on wastewater sludge utilization and will provide for zero waste process of wastewater treatment.
